What you'll be doing- Running the service department - overseeing day‐to‐day operations and ensuring everything runs smoothly
- Managing equipment checks - including Red Pen Checks and compliance inspections
- Championing workshop safety - embedding safe working practices and high standards
- Overseeing repairs - ensuring maximum equipment availability
- Leading and developing the team - coaching, supporting, and driving performance
- Maintaining statutory training - ensuring all qualifications remain up to date
- Ensuring compliance across the workshop and yard
- Processing timesheets accurately and on time
- Delivering toolbox talks and regular team briefings
- Monitoring spend - analysing PO reports to identify savings and highlight overspend
- Supporting recruitment of workshop fitters when required
- Driving engagement and productivity across the department
- Proven management or supervisory experience
- Confident leadership skills with the ability to motivate and influence
- Exceptional organisation and attention to detail
- Ability to work to tight deadlines in a fast‐paced environment
- Strong communication skills and a people‐first approach
- Health & Safety awareness
- Good Excel skills
- NVQ Level 3 in Plant Maintenance or equivalent
- Plant hire, workshop, or construction equipment experience
